Nestled in the serene San Juan Capistrano, AMFM Mental Health Treatment is a sanctuary of healing dedicated to adult mental health. Specializing in primary care, they combine clinical expertise with a warm, supportive environment to cater to diverse clinical needs. Their licensed clinicians and experienced team provide evidence-based care, crafting personalized treatment plans that empower individuals to embark on a transformative journey towards wellness.

I am currently in the AMFM program right now and have had so many mishaps it is unreal. I do not get doctors visits when promised, one week I received zero talk therapy sessions, I had to sleep on a dirt mattress smelling of body odor from a prior client before they ordered a new one and even after speaking with the clinical director nothing has changed. I cannot leave a very detailed review right now because they refuse to let me have my phone long enough to do so. Will make a more detailed review later. Please avoid this place at all costs. I put my whole life on hold to receive mental health help and they have made everything ten times worse. They even keep our meds in a clear box and my medication makes were clearly visible to the other patients which is a HIPPA violation.

My daughter has been at AMFM for about a month, and unfortunately, this facility does not have it together. There seems to be constant turnover, with employees either getting fired or leaving because they’re unhappy with the work environment. Several group sessions have been canceled because staff had to attend training—what about the patients’ counseling? Other therapies have also been missed for various reasons, leaving patients with nothing structured to do or alternative therapies. Some “therapies” aren’t even therapy. Cinema therapy for example is just patients watching whatever movie they choose, with no consideration for potential triggers. There’s no meaningful discussion or reflection afterward—just a free-for-all. There have also been issues with her receiving the correct medications and getting to speak with her psychiatrist.
